Una consulta, cuando pongo @Entity no pasa nada, es como que no me lo detectara, no pasa nada.

Marcos Tavio

Marcos Tavio

Pregunta
studenthace 5 años

Una consulta, cuando pongo @Entity no pasa nada, es como que no me lo detectara, no pasa nada.

3 respuestas
para escribir tu comentario
    Jesennia S

    Jesennia S

    studenthace 2 años

    Existe un framework que migre toda la base directamente a código de spring y no tener que ir haciendo tabla por tabla o columna por columna. En Hibernate había un migrador en ¿JPA existe algo semejante?

    Hinder Adrian Alvarez Perlaza

    Hinder Adrian Alvarez Perlaza

    studenthace 5 años

    Marcos, también es importante que revises si tienes activada la opción Enable annotation processing en las configuraciones de IntelliJ. Para activarla tienes que:

    • Ir a File > Settings > Build, Execution, Deployment > Compiler > Annotation Processors
    • Marcas la casilla Enable annotaion processing.
    • Listo!
    Alejandro Ramírez

    Alejandro Ramírez

    teacherhace 5 años

    Será que te falta incluir la dependencia de Spring Data JPA añadiendo esto en el build.gradle

    org.springframework.boot:spring-boot-starter-data-jpa

    Después de agregarlo debes refrescar la configuración para que Gradle asuma los cambios con Ctrl + Shift + O o con el botón que sale en la esquina superior derecha cuando haces cambios en build.gradle.

Curso de Java Spring

Curso de Java Spring

Construye una API REST con Java Spring para gestionar productos en un supermercado. Aprende a mapear objetos, manejar bases de datos con Spring Data, y aplicar principios de desarrollo profesional. Expone y controla servicios usando Swagger y Heroku. Ideal para profundizar en el desarrollo de aplicaciones empresariales robustas y seguras.

Curso de Java Spring
Curso de Java Spring

Curso de Java Spring

Construye una API REST con Java Spring para gestionar productos en un supermercado. Aprende a mapear objetos, manejar bases de datos con Spring Data, y aplicar principios de desarrollo profesional. Expone y controla servicios usando Swagger y Heroku. Ideal para profundizar en el desarrollo de aplicaciones empresariales robustas y seguras.